Understanding the Mechanisms Behind Car Locks
Before diving into unlocking methods, it's crucial to understand how car locks function. Modern lorries often employ advanced locking systems that boost security. These consist of:
Traditional Key Locks: Found in older designs, these locks need a physical key.Transponder Keys: These keys include a chip that communicates with the vehicle's ignition, preventing unauthorized gain access to.Remote Keyless Entry: These systems use a key fob to lock and unlock the vehicle from a range.Smart Keys: A more recent innovation that allows gain access to without having to physically use a key.

When faced with a car lockout situation, options for unlocking your vehicle differ in efficiency and safety. Here are a few typical techniques:
1. Utilizing a Spare Key
If you have an extra key, this is the most efficient method to unlock your vehicle. Numerous choices for extra keys include:

Lots of automobile insurance coverage and roadway assistance programs provide services to unlock your vehicle. This option is especially beneficial if you are a member of a service like AAA or have protection through your car manufacturer.
3. Making Use Of a Slim Jim
A slim jim is a thin strip of metal that can be inserted in between the window and weather condition stripping to unlock the door mechanism. This approach requires ability, as it can damage the vehicle if not performed properly. Car owners ought to speak with a professional locksmith for this technique.
4. Utilizing Lockout Tools
Professional locksmiths have specialized tools to unlock cars. These consist of:

Avoidance Tips to Avoid Lockouts
The finest method to deal with lockouts is to avoid them from happening in the first location. Here are some efficient ideas:

A1: It is suggested to wiggle the steering wheel carefully while trying to turn the key. If the key does not budge, think about calling for a professional locksmith or roadside support.
Q2: Can I unlock my car without a key?
A2: Yes, there are numerous techniques to unlock a car without a key, such as utilizing a slim jim, wedges, or calling a locksmith. Nevertheless, these techniques can trigger damage if not performed appropriately.
Q3: Is it legal to unlock my own car?
A3: Yes, as the owner of the vehicle, you are lawfully enabled to unlock it. However, using tools or methods that might inflict damage may draw in legal repercussions in specific scenarios.
Q4: How can I avoid future lockouts?
A4: Keeping an extra key, utilizing smart key innovation, and employing tracking gadgets on your keys work methods to avoid lockouts.
Q5: What do I do if I lock my type in the car while it's running?
A5: If this occurs, use caution as it may cause harmful circumstances. Call for roadside assistance or a locksmith to help gain back access without putting yourself or others at risk.
